ISO 45001 is the internationally recognized standard for Occupational Health and Safety (OH&S) management systems. First published in March 2018, its primary purpose is to provide a framework for organizations to manage risks and proactively improve OH&S performance, thereby preventing work-related injury and ill health. The standard is designed to be applicable to any organization, regardless of its size, type, or industry.
